Best Tourist Attractions in Jaipur
Jaipur is a vibrant city located in the Indian state of Rajasthan. It was founded in 1727 by Maharaja Sawai Jai Singh II and is known as the “Pink City” due to the pink-colored buildings in the old part of the city. Jaipur is a popular tourist destination due to its rich history, culture, and architecture.
One of the must-see places in Jaipur is the City Palace, which was built in the 18th century and is a blend of Rajasthani and Mughal architecture. Another popular attraction is the Hawa Mahal, also known as the “Palace of Winds,” which was built in 1799 and has 953 small windows that allow for cool air to flow through the palace.
The Jantar Mantar is an astronomical observatory built in the early 18th century by Maharaja Jai Singh II. It is a UNESCO World Heritage Site and has a collection of 19 architectural astronomical instruments.
Other notable places to visit in Jaipur include the Amer Fort, Nahargarh Fort, and Jal Mahal. These historical sites offer a glimpse into the rich cultural heritage of Jaipur.

Exploring Jaipur: Navigating the City’s Transportation Options
The Jaipur International Airport is located approximately 13 kilometers from the city center. There are several transportation options available to get to the city from the airport. The most convenient and popular option is to hire a taxi or a private car. Prepaid taxis are available at the airport and can be booked at the designated counter. The fare is fixed and depends on the distance to the destination.
Another option is to take a bus from the airport to the city. The Rajasthan State Road Transport Corporation (RSRTC) operates buses from the airport to various parts of the city. The fare is relatively cheaper than a taxi, but the frequency of buses is limited.
Auto-rickshaws are also available outside the airport, but it is advisable to negotiate the fare before boarding. Ride-hailing services like Uber and Ola are also available in Jaipur and can be booked through their respective mobile apps.
Once in the city, there are several transportation options available to travel around. Auto-rickshaws and cycle-rickshaws are popular modes of transport for short distances. Taxis and private cars can be hired for longer distances. The Jaipur Metro is also a convenient and affordable option for traveling around the city. Buses operated by the RSRTC are also available for commuting within the city.
Exploring Flight Options Departing from Jaipur
Jaipur International Airport (JAI) is the main airport serving the city of Jaipur, located in the state of Rajasthan, India. The airport is situated approximately 13 kilometers from the city center and is easily accessible by taxi or bus. JAI is a modern airport with all the necessary facilities for travelers, including restaurants, shops, and currency exchange services.
The airport serves as a gateway to some of the most popular tourist destinations in Rajasthan, including the historic city of Jaipur, the beautiful hill station of Mount Abu, and the desert city of Jaisalmer. Other popular destinations include the Ranthambore National Park, known for its tiger population, and the Pushkar Camel Fair, which takes place annually in the town of Pushkar.
JAI is well-connected to major cities in India and also has international flights to destinations such as Dubai, Bangkok, and Kuala Lumpur.
